Top 5 PVP Games on Unified Platform in Chile Q4 2025
Explore the performance trends of the top 5 PVP games in Chile during Q4 2025, with data insights from Sensor Tower.
In the fourth quarter of 2025, the performance of the top 5 PVP games on a unified platform in Chile presented diverse tr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. The data, sourced from Sensor Tower, provides a comprehensive view of these applications' market dynamics.
Imposter - Who is the Spy? from Cosmicode Lda showed remarkable growth in weekly revenue, starting from a modest $1 and escalating to approximately $6.3K by the end of December. Weekly downloads also experienced a substantial rise, reaching around 81.9K. Active users mirrored this upward trend, peaking at 122K.
Clash Royale by Supercell maintained a consistent revenue stream, with peaks of $303.7K in early December. Downloads started strong at 59K but tapered off to 22.7K by the end of the quarter. Active users initially increased, hitting 1.2M, but saw a gradual decline to 930.8K.
Roblox from Roblox Corporation experienced steady revenue figures, with a peak of $666.6K in late November. Downloads fluctuated, starting at 52.4K and ending at 45.5K. Active users remained robust, maintaining levels around 2.4M throughout the quarter.
Free Fire x JUJUTSU KAISEN, published by Garena, saw varied revenue trends, peaking at $272.8K in early December. Downloads increased towards the end of the quarter, reaching 30.4K. Active users also surged, moving from 528.5K to 723.1K.
Subway Surfers by Sybo Games showed modest revenue growth, with a peak of $535. Weekly downloads started at 27.9K, declining to 13.2K by quarter's end. Active users decreased from 294.9K to 143.2K over the period.
